JBL STX vs SRX 835s and 828s dilemma
« on: March 09, 2015, 12:26:46 AM »

First of all, I must apologize for my bad english.

This is Fernando from Venezuela, i currently have a pair of PRX 625´s, 2 PRX 615m´s and 2 PRX 618xlf subwoofers and I think im ready to buy a new set of speakers.

A couple of months ago i had the opportunity to hear 2 SRX 725 speakers and 2 SRX 718 subwoofers in a closed restaurant and it was pretty impressive to me, Ive been thinking of buying 2 SRX 835 speakers and a SRX 828 subwoofer since it is the newer version, they seem to have better frequency range and higher SPL.

Im planning to have a set of 4 speakers and 2 double subwoofers in the near future so before i make any decision Id like to hear some opinions...

Im a bit short on budget, affording 2 SRX 835 speakers and a SRX 828 subwoofer would cost me around 6200 USD ( 5200 the speakers and 1000 delivering them to Venezuela) and that wouldnt be easy, but I think that with patience, I could afford to buy the STX 800 series instead, ONLY IF it represents a real step up from the SRX 800 series.

Id rent these speakers for electronic music events and private parties, so what Id like to know is:

Which one would get louder?
STX835 speakers claim having 134 dbs peak, while SRX835 137 dbs;      and STX828 subwoofers 138 dbs vs SRX828sp subwoofers 141 dbs.

How does it compare to my PRX 625 speakers of 139 dbs?

We are talking about a Peak Power Rating of 2000 watts vs 6400 watts  :o :o :o :o :o :o :o

Is it true that passive speakers can get louder than the peak SPL found in the papers?

I think STX800 series might have higher sound quality than the SRX800´s, but, will thaat really be noticeable? Is it worth to spend the additional 2000 USD?  :o :'(

What amplifiers would you recommend me for the STX800 series?

Whats the coverage of these setups in open air fields vs night clubs?

I have no amps.
Id say i use them 60%  for outdoor 40% indoor events, mainly electronic music events.

I organize private events, about 3 or 4 events per month, some are for 200-500 people (the target im mainly interested in) and some events of 1500+ people which I dont see myself supplying in the near future because of the cost, but still, it would be great to be able to reach that goal in the future by buying more of the speakers im currently buying.

The crowd stay about 1- 2 m away from the speakers most of the time by the way.

I researched and i think id be interested on buying an Itech 4x3500hd for 2 STX 835 and 1 subwoofers STX 828, that would cost around 10000$ vs 5000$ of 2 SRX835 + 1 SRX828. Would the STX series be twice as loud? If not id definetely rather buying the powered ones

The STX is a standard speaker with heavy magnets.  The SRX speakers are a powered speaker that employs light weight magnet technology.  Sound quality should be similar between the lines.

Max SPL output is a relatively imaginary number that can't really be relied on for much.  How long is it rated to produce that output, and how does that speaker sound when you push it that hard?

If you choose a standard speaker, you CAN put a larger amp on it, but now you have to have self control to know when you're pushing the speaker too hard.  If you put a true 6400 watt amp and play electronic music at full tilt, you'll be replacing drivers pretty regularly.  With electronic music that has heavy sustained bass, getting an amp that can deliver the rated RMS long term will be your best bet. 

For groups of 300-500, either will do fine.  The question is, do you want amps inside the speakers, or do you want amps in their own rack?  Each option has benefits, so figure out which way works best for you.

The single 18" SRX, STX and the PRX 618xlf are pretty similar. Since you already have two PRX subs, why not just get more of them? No amp rack to deal with.

I don't have an opinion on the tops.
